概括
血清酸盐水平升高与2型糖尿病患者糖尿病视网膜病变 (DR) 的更高患病率有关. 这种关联表明酸盐可能是DR的独立风险因素.

背景情况:
- 糖尿病视网膜病变 (DR) 是2型糖尿病 (T2DM) 患者视力丧失的主要原因.
- 血清酸盐水平越来越被认为是影响糖尿病并发症的潜在因素.
研究的目的:
- 调查2型糖尿病 (T2DM) 的住院患者血清酸盐水平与糖尿病视网膜病变 (DR) 的患病率之间的关联.
主要方法:
- 分析了在2017年至2019年期间住院的1657名T2DM患者的队列.
- 根据血清酸盐水平,患者被分为四分之一.
- 进行了后勤回归分析,以评估DR的几率比率,并对混因素进行调整.
主要成果:
- 通过血清酸盐水平的四分位数的增加,观察到DR患病率的显著上升趋势.
- 血清酸盐水平升高与DR的风险增加独立相关.
- 对于DR的几率比率随着血清酸盐度的增加而增加.
结论:
- 血清酸盐水平与住院T2DM患者的DR患病率密切相关.
- 血清酸盐升高可能代表糖尿病视网膜病变的独立风险因素.
- 需要进一步的研究来阐明酸盐和DR之间的因果机制.
